I have been tracking my location over the past year. I’m curious to see how my mobility patterns are influenced by liquid Living. This map shows my whereabouts during the two weeks in between my second and third base camps.
Four cities clearly stand out. The place I work, the place I used to live, the place I was going to live next and my hometown, the place I grew up. Without a house of my own, I returned to stay at some of my old friends and my parents.
